Bitcoin Mining: Digging into the Proof-of-Work Puzzle
The world of copyright is often shrouded in intrigue, but at its heart lies a fascinating process known as mining. This intricate system, particularly prevalent in Bitcoin, utilizes powerful processors to solve complex mathematical puzzles. These solutions are then confirmed by a vast network of participants, ensuring the security and veracity of the blockchain. The process is often compared to a digital gold rush, where individuals compete to be the first to solve the challenge, earning compensation in the form of Bitcoin.
- Nodes around the world continuously compute these complex equations, hoping to be the lucky one to unravel the solution. Each successful outcome adds a new segment of data to the blockchain, effectively expanding the overall network.
- PoW, as this system is known, serves a crucial purpose. It ensures that the blockchain remains secure by making it computationally challenging to tamper with. Any attempt to alter past transactions would require immense computing power, effectively deterring malicious actors.
However, this system is not without its challenges. The energy consumption click here associated with Bitcoin mining has raised environmental concerns. As the network grows, finding more efficient ways to mine copyright is becoming increasingly necessary.
